Former Genesis lead guitar player Steve Hackett is coming to the Oakville Centre for the Performing Arts.

The solo artist, who has been performing to packed venues across Europe, announced his Genesis Revisited “Seconds Out” Tour will launch in Oakville on March 26 and March 27 in 2022.

Hackett will be performing songs from Genesis’ hugely successful live album, which was recorded from their concert at the Palais de Sport in Paris, France in June 1977.

The rock star will open the show with a variety of songs from his extensive solo career.

“I’m thrilled to bring Seconds Out back to life, featuring Genesis material at its most exciting and virtuosic,” Hackett said in a statement. “This time with all numbers played in full plus additional surprises!”
Seconds Out featured Hackett on guitar along with Genesis bandmates Mike Rutherford, Tony Banks and Phil Collins , who assumed the role of vocalist after the departure of Peter Gabriel.

Hackett’s tour includes songs from each of the six studio albums Genesis recorded when he was with the rock band.

Joining the guitarist on this tour will be Nad Sylvan (vocals), Roger King (keyboards), Jonas Reingold (bass), Rob Townsend (saxophone and flutes), and Craig Blundell (drums and percussion).

The Oakville dates are two of just the four Canadian stops on the 35-show tour, which wraps up on May 19 in Seattle.
